| bandwidth |
The difference between the highest and lowest frequencies available for network signals. The term is also used to describe the rated throughput capacity of a given network medium or protocol. In short, bandwidth is a loose term used to describe the throughput capacity (measured in Kilobits or Megabits per second) of a specific circuit. For example, each time a webpage, image, midi file, wav file, etc. is loaded, bandwidth is generated.
